Ultra-heavy Motor Vehicle Driver – Unitrans (Midrand, Gauteng)

Driver Opportunity – Consumer Division

Unitrans is recruiting an Ultra-heavy Motor Vehicle Driver to join its Consumer division in Midrand. The successful candidate will be responsible for transporting and distributing goods to various clients while ensuring safe vehicle operation, compliance with transport regulations and excellent customer service.

Minimum Requirements

Applicants must have:

  • Grade 12 / Matric / Senior Certificate
  • Grade 10 literacy level with verbal and numerical literacy
  • Valid Code EC driver’s licence with PrDP (DGP)
  • Minimum 3 years’ experience driving an ultra-heavy vehicle
  • Must be 25 years or older
  • Ability to work weekends and public holidays

Candidates must also have knowledge of:

  • Defensive driving techniques
  • Vehicle components and functions
  • Emergency and defect reporting procedures
  • Vehicle inspections and fire extinguisher operation
  • Vehicle cost-effectiveness and efficiency
  • Vehicle loading techniques

Duties and Responsibilities

The successful candidate will be responsible for:

  • Preparing vehicles for trips and operating ultra-heavy duty vehicles.
  • Loading, transporting and offloading goods.
  • Ensuring loads are correctly secured before departure.
  • Preventing vehicle overloading according to the National Road Traffic Act.
  • Operating offloading equipment or supervising the offloading process.
  • Completing required documentation and performing related administrative duties.
  • Conducting vehicle inspections and reporting defects or emergencies.
  • Maintaining vehicle cleanliness, uniform and PPE standards.
  • Following company SOPs and safety procedures.
  • Providing professional and efficient service to customers.
  • Following all reasonable instructions from supervisors.
